Chinese Symptomology
Occasional pain, weakness and numbness, especially in the lower extremities, bones and joints, worse from cold contact or cold weather exposure, worse with initial movement and overuse and better with gentle sustained motion and warmth
Pattern
Quickens the Blood and dispels stasis, opens the Collaterals, relieves occasional pain, dispels Phlegm
Tongue
The tongue has a purplish hue, occasional frothy saliva
Pulse
The pulse is strong, toned and wiry
Chinese name
Xiao Huo Luo Dan
English name
Minor Invigorate the Collaterals
Description
Quickens the Blood and dispels stasis, opens the Collaterals, relieves occasional pain, dispels Phlegm
Ingredients
Zhi chuan wu - Processed Sichuan aconite main root Jiang huang - Turmeric rhizome Mo yao - Myrrh resin Ru xiang - Frankinsense resin tian nan xing - Chinese arisaema rhizome
